ANDROID: fs: exofs: fix filler function type
Bug: 67506682 Change-Id: I42f297bfe07a1b7916790415f35ad4f2574ceec7 Signed-off-by: Sami Tolvanen <samitolvanen@google.com>
This commit is contained in:
parent
099e24bfa7
commit
03df7fb8f3
1 changed files with 9 additions and 3 deletions
|
@ -377,9 +377,8 @@ static int read_exec(struct page_collect *pcol)
|
||||||
* and will start a new collection. Eventually caller must submit the last
|
* and will start a new collection. Eventually caller must submit the last
|
||||||
* segment if present.
|
* segment if present.
|
||||||
*/
|
*/
|
||||||
static int readpage_strip(void *data, struct page *page)
|
static int __readpage_strip(struct page_collect *pcol, struct page *page)
|
||||||
{
|
{
|
||||||
struct page_collect *pcol = data;
|
|
||||||
struct inode *inode = pcol->inode;
|
struct inode *inode = pcol->inode;
|
||||||
struct exofs_i_info *oi = exofs_i(inode);
|
struct exofs_i_info *oi = exofs_i(inode);
|
||||||
loff_t i_size = i_size_read(inode);
|
loff_t i_size = i_size_read(inode);
|
||||||
|
@ -470,6 +469,13 @@ static int readpage_strip(void *data, struct page *page)
|
||||||
return ret;
|
return ret;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
static int readpage_strip(struct file *data, struct page *page)
|
||||||
|
{
|
||||||
|
struct page_collect *pcol = (struct page_collect *)data;
|
||||||
|
|
||||||
|
return __readpage_strip(pcol, page);
|
||||||
|
}
|
||||||
|
|
||||||
static int exofs_readpages(struct file *file, struct address_space *mapping,
|
static int exofs_readpages(struct file *file, struct address_space *mapping,
|
||||||
struct list_head *pages, unsigned nr_pages)
|
struct list_head *pages, unsigned nr_pages)
|
||||||
{
|
{
|
||||||
|
@ -499,7 +505,7 @@ static int _readpage(struct page *page, bool read_4_write)
|
||||||
_pcol_init(&pcol, 1, page->mapping->host);
|
_pcol_init(&pcol, 1, page->mapping->host);
|
||||||
|
|
||||||
pcol.read_4_write = read_4_write;
|
pcol.read_4_write = read_4_write;
|
||||||
ret = readpage_strip(&pcol, page);
|
ret = __readpage_strip(&pcol, page);
|
||||||
if (ret) {
|
if (ret) {
|
||||||
EXOFS_ERR("_readpage => %d\n", ret);
|
EXOFS_ERR("_readpage => %d\n", ret);
|
||||||
return ret;
|
return ret;
|
||||||
|
|
Loading…
Reference in a new issue